"Milano Malpensa Airport is one of the busiest airports in Italy, serving as a major hub for international travelers. With its modern facilities and extensive flight connections, it caters to millions of passengers each year. The airport is located approximately 50 kilometers northwest of Milan, making it easily accessible by various modes of transportation. Travelers can enjoy a range of amenities, including shopping, dining, and lounges, ensuring a comfortable experience before their flights."

"I arrived at Terminal 2 of Malpensa Airport and immediately noticed how exceptionally clean it was. There’s a long moving walkway that takes you toward the exit, followed by stairs or an elevator to reach outside. The connection to Milano Centrale is very easy, the buses are parked right outside the terminal.
Overall, it’s a beautiful airport, though I found the departure area less functional. While waiting for your gate to be announced, you sit outside the duty-free zone to avoid walking too far from your gate. This creates a crowd near the entrance without enough seating, which limits shopping time.
Still, I was generally pleased with my experience."

"Location Situated approximately 45 kilometers northwest of Milan's city center, the airport offers convenient access to the city and the surrounding Lombardy region.
Accessibility Milano Malpensa Airport provides various transportation options for travelers, including the Malpensa Express train, which offers direct connections to Milan's city center, with a travel time of approximately 40 minutes. Additionally, travelers can utilize regional trains, buses, taxis, and car rental services for seamless travel to and from the airport.
Facilities and Services The airport boasts a wide range of amenities aimed at enhancing the passenger experience, including:
A diverse array of shopping options, encompassing luxury brands, duty-free shops, and Italian specialties.
Numerous dining establishments offering Italian cuisine and international fare to cater to diverse tastes.
Complimentary Wi-Fi coverage across the airport premises, ensuring passengers can stay connected during their journey.
Business and Leisure Travel Milano Malpensa Airport caters to both business and leisure travelers alike. Business travelers benefit from facilities like VIP lounges, fast-track security, and dedicated business services. Leisure travelers appreciate the airport's strategic location, providing convenient access to Milan's cultural attractions and the scenic landscapes of Lombardy."
